本文对tpwallet(或类似轻钱包)无法创建钱包的问题进行全方位综合分析,覆盖事件处理、高效能数字技术、市场前瞻、全球科技前景、低延迟和POS挖矿等角度,旨在帮助开发者、运维与产品经理定位根因并制定应对策略。
一、可能的直接原因(客户端与环境层面)
1. 网络与节点不可达:创建钱包通常需要与区块链节点或API交互,节点同步不全或RPC/REST接口超时会中断流程。
2. 种子/助记词生成失败:随机数源不足、WebCrypto/本地加密库异常或权限被限制会导致熵不足或生成失败。
3. 本地存储/权限问题:文件系统受限、沙箱机制或浏览器扩展冲突导致密钥无法写入。
4. 校验与格式不匹配:输入的助记词或派生路径(BIP39/BIP44/BIP32)不符合预期,导致校验失败。
5. 依赖服务异常:第三方钱包后端、KMS、硬件安全模块(HSM)或身份认证服务异常。
二、事件处理与系统设计要点
1. 异步与幂等:创建流程应设计成异步可重试、幂等操作,避免重复写入或半完成状态。将关键步骤(生成种子、写入keystore、注册节点)拆分并加事务性回滚或补偿逻辑。
2. 事件驱动与可见性:采用事件总线(Kafka/Redis Streams)记录每一步状态,便于回溯与告警。增加丰富日志与可追踪的request-id。
3. 限流与降级:对创建请求做速率控制和分级降级(如在后端不可用时仅本地生成私钥并延迟注册)。
三、高效能数字技术与低延迟实践
1. 网络与协议:使用长连接(WebSocket/gRPC)减少握手延迟,边缘节点/CDN加速RPC请求,靠近验证节点以降低共识传播延迟。
2. 并发与非阻塞:客户端采用非阻塞IO、线程池与协程模型,提高并发处理能力;后端使用异步框架(Rust/Tokio、Go、Node.js+libuv)。
3. 加密性能:采用高效实现(libsodium、BoringSSL、WebCrypto)并在必要时利用硬件加速(AES-NI、TPM)。
4. 安全与可靠:使用HSM/KMS托管私钥签名操作,减少私钥暴露风险,同时保证低延迟签名路径。
四、POS挖矿/质押关联要点
1. 钱包创建与质押权限:对POS链,创建钱包往往需要生成质押所需的验证者密钥或委托密钥,错误的密钥派生会导致无法质押或验证。
2. 节点同步与最终性:POS网络的最终性时间影响质押确认,钱包在创建时应提示用户等待链状态稳定。
3. 账户初始化与合约交互:部分POS链需要先进行链上账户激活或支付小额gas,钱包应提供自动化提示与补救流程(离线签名、助记词导入)。

五、市场前瞻与全球科技展望
1. 多链与互操作性:钱包需要支持多链和跨链桥接的密钥管理策略,市场将偏好兼容性强且用户体验好的解决方案。
2. 去中心化身份与合规:KYC/合规与去中心化身份(DID)并行发展,钱包需要在隐私保护与合规之间找到平衡。
3. 技术迭代:边缘计算、5G、WASM、零知识证明和抗量子加密将逐步影响钱包的设计,未来钱包更强调低延迟、安全和可扩展性。
六、定位与排障步骤(实用流程)
1. 收集环境信息:客户端版本、日志、网络请求与后端返回码。
2. 重现与隔离:在受控环境(不同网络、无扩展的浏览器或离线模式)重现问题以排除环境干扰。
3. 验证关键环节:熵来源、助记词校验、keystore写入、节点RPC连通性、链上初始化交易是否完成。
4. 临时应对:启用本地助记词导出/导入、提供离线生成与手动上链指南、在后端增加容错和回滚。
七、建议与最佳实践
- 增强可观察性:端到端跟踪、结构化日志和异常告警必须到位。

- 用户体验优先:在发生不可控延迟或后端错误时,提供明确的用户指引和补救路径,避免丢失助记词风险。
- 安全第一:助记词/私钥永不明文上传;关键签名尽量在客户端或受信硬件内完成。
- 持续演进:关注多链生态、升级加密库、引入低延迟基础设施(边缘节点、专用RPC)以提高成功率。
结论:tpwallet无法创建钱包通常不是单一原因,往往是网络/节点、密钥生成与存储、事件处理设计或依赖服务中的一个或多个环节失效导致。通过改进事件驱动架构、强化异步幂等性、采用高效加密与低延迟网络策略,以及在POS场景下考虑质押与链状态因素,可显著提升钱包创建成功率与用户体验。同时应结合市场趋势与全球技术演进为未来扩展做准备。
评论
LiuChen
很全面,尤其是事件驱动和幂等性的建议,实用性强。
Crypto猫
关于POS质押的部分讲得很好,提醒了链同步和初始化交易的重要性。
Alex_88
建议里提到的离线生成与HSM结合,是当前最佳实践之一,支持。
技术观察者
希望能再补充一下不同链(EVM/非EVM)在助记词派生上的差异细节。